In our first SOLO episode, Eva dives in to discuss how to combat and reduce the mealtime stress and discusses the different ways us moms & parents can fall into spirals around feeding our kids.

She discusses more on the research and provides practical ideas on how to feed your kids so you can stress less, and help set your kids up to develop a healthy relationship to food! She also shares more about her experience so far feeding her toddler!

We are FINALLY talking about SLEEP and the impact that sleep deprivation has on motherhood!

In this episode, Sarah and Eva break down how sleep deprivation can be a risk factor and/or impact your experience with postpartum, including postpartum anxiety and depression. They also discuss their own experience with sleep deprivation and how it showed up with their postpartum anxiety, and what they wish new moms knew.
